Liberty Travel Also says:

Best Time to Visit

Like all Caribbean islands, this is a year-round destination, with some seasons that are busier than others. The most popular time to visit is December through May, when the weather is at its best and the majority of activities are scheduled. The most relaxing time, however, is really from April-November, when the crowds are smallest.

I saw this on caribbeanway.com:

The island experiences the majority of its rainfall in the summertime, when St. Lucia weather is at its hottest and most humid. Showers rarely last for long, coming in short, sporadic bursts.

I just got back from St. Lucia on Thursday. Hubby and I stayed at the St. Lucian Grande and yes...rainy season starts on June 1.

It rains...no DOWNPOURS...for about 10 minutes and then stops. Even the cloudy days were beautiful!!!

The day we left it did rain all morning & we were told that it was going to rain all day long, so there is the possibility at this time of year, you can get some day rained out. It was GORGEOUS though...I love the island.

We went there last summer, the beginining of July- stayed at Sandals and loved it!

Keep in mind it is a volcanic island, so the beaches won't be crystal clear and the sand won't be sparklin white.

It is also has rainforests, so slight sun showers mid day were common!
